Combination Cancer Therapy Methods and Agents (UCLA Case No. 2024-084)
UCLA researchers from the Department of Medicine, Pathology, & Laboratory Medicine and Molecular & Medical Pharmacology have identified a novel cell-based therapy that leads to enhanced immunotherapy efficacy and overcomes treatment resistance to immune checkpoint blockade in non-small cell lung cancer.
